Now let's talk about beneficiaries.

A beneficiary can be any person or entity you choose to receive the benefits of your retirement account after you die. It is important that you designate a beneficiary so that your plan assets are paid as you desire in the event of your death. If you do not designate any beneficiaries your account assets will be paid in accordance with the plan document that governs your retirement plan. Generally speaking, your account will be paid to your estate unless otherwise specified. Please consult with your employer or Plan Administrator for additional information. Per Stirpes designations are not allowed. If per stirpes is added after an individual name, claims will not be paid per stirpes.


Note: If one or more of your named beneficiaries has a disability or special need and currently receives government benefits or may receive them in the future, please review the Voya Cares® website to help better understand how receiving beneficiary payouts may affect their eligibility for other benefits. if you need more time to review the website, consider bookmarking it for later reading and electing your beneficiaries after your enrollment is complete.
